- Description
- A leaked British Rail report into a rail crash near Stafford last month has severely criticised Railtrack for the way it handled the incident. The soon-to-be privatised company is accused of incompetence. It says communications were so bad, a woman was told her husband had been killed, only to find out later that he was alive in hospital. Railtrack spokesman Jackie Simpson insists the leaked document doesn’t paint an wholly accurate picture. Interviewer not identified.
